How much does it cost to drive from Salford to Bradford with petrol?

Let's delve into the expenses of a road trip from Salford to Bradford. The journey using petrol will set you back 6.9 pounds. Now, let's walk through how we arrived at this figure.

Firstly, we consider the price of petrol, which is 144 pence per liter. Next, we take into account the car's fuel consumption rate, which stands at 37.5 miles per gallon.

Now, suppose you're carpooling. If there are two passengers sharing the ride, each person will contribute 3.45 pounds (£6.9 divided by 2). With three passengers, the cost per person drops to around 2.3 pounds (£6.9 divided by 3). And if there are four passengers onboard, each person chips in 1.73 pounds (£6.9 divided by 4).

Let's delve deeper into the calculations. To determine how much fuel is needed for the trip, we rely on the distance and the car's fuel efficiency. The distance between Salford and Bradford is approximately 39.62 miles. So, to cover this distance, the car will require roughly 4.8 liters of petrol. We obtained this value by dividing the distance by the car's fuel consumption rate of 37.5 miles per gallon and then converting it to liters.

Once we have the amount of fuel needed, we calculate the total cost. Multiplying the fuel quantity (4.8 liters) by the price per liter (144 pence) yields 6.9 pounds. Therefore, the fuel cost for the journey from Salford to Bradford is 6.9 pounds.

When comparing diesel fuel and petrol (gasoline) fuel in terms of octane rating, there's a significant distinction:

  1. Petrol (Gasoline): Typically has an octane rating between 87 and 95, crucial for preventing engine knocking in spark-ignition engines.

  2. Diesel Fuel: Doesn't have an octane rating as it's not used in spark-ignition engines. Diesel engines rely on compression ignition, so diesel fuel is formulated to ignite under high pressure, making octane rating irrelevant for diesel fuel.
